    I have an Axiom 61v2 and a real piano in my home and, while you can definitely feel the difference, it's not nearly as bad as people make it seem. In this price range (about $300) I think the Axiom has the best feel.

    Well then I suppose this is completely a matter of opinion. When I played the axiom, it felt like it had this weird resistance throughout the keystroke, and then at the bottom it felt like hitting cork (bleh). The novation had no such resistance and the feeling at the bottom of the keystroke was much more satisfied (granted nothing feel quite like a hammer striking a string on a grand piano )
